In 2021, 3 active fields were created directly on the cycle path of Lake Senftenberg, where various sporting activities are possible. On every cycling, hiking or Nordic walking tour along the 18 km circular route around the lake, you can use the active fields to support the sporting activity. All stations together form a closed training for the whole body, because they are coordinated with each other and train different muscle groups. Further stations are planned!

Slope ladder station on the lake beach in Niemtsch
  • consists of a long slope ladder
  • a wall of bars and benches at different heights

Further stations of the Aktivpark am Senftenberger See:

  • Stretching station at the lookout tower South Seas
  • Self-weight training station at the Lakeside Terrace in Großkoschen
